Which equation finds the area of a square with a side length of 5n4 units?

Answer:

25n^8

Step-by-step explanation:

Area of a square is length×length

Length=5n^4

Area=5n^4×5n^4

=(5×5)(n^4+4)

=(25)(n^8)

=25n^8

So the area of a square is 25n^8
